Trajectory Analysis of ECG Motif Dynamics in the Run-up to Sudden Cardiac Arrest
Nivedita Bijlani, Mauricio Villarroel
Abstract
Early warning signatures of sudden cardiac arrest (SCA) remain poorly characterised in long-duration ECG. We quantified pre-event changes in ECG morphology using a motif-based trajectory framework. Holter ECGs from 23 patients with annotated SCA were analysed over non-overlapping 10 s windows. Window-level motifs were extracted to quantify trajectories of instability, consistency, dispersion, heterogeneity, and personalised-baseline distance. Each trajectory was normalised to an early baseline using z-scores and aligned to ventricular fibrillation (VF) onset. Abnormal burden was defined as the proportion of windows with z>=3 within a rolling 10-minute window. Median sustained abnormal burden onset occurred 5.8-8.4 h before VF across morphological metrics. Motif dispersion showed the most consistent long-horizon detection, with sustained abnormal burden >=1 h before VF in 100% of patients and >=2 h in 89%. Motif consistency showed the strongest late-stage change, with 70% median abnormal burden in the final 10 min. Peak morphological deviation occurred ~2 h prior to VF. Our label-free framework transforms longitudinal ECG analysis from an event detection approach towards a continuous characterisation of evolving cardiac change, enabling a personalised early warning of SCA, well suited to long-duration wearable ECG monitoring.
